# Restock planner constants (Cartwheel Vend core).
# Plugin authors: read these, don't shadow them. The planner
# assumes these bounds when scoring routes; overriding them
# in a plugin produces undefined schedules. If your machine
# network needs different thresholds, file a capability
# request instead. Values are tuned for mixed urban routes.
# The constants are these.

tuning table, bagug-yahop:
QUOTAS = {
    "druwyn": 2,
    "ralael": 10,
}

## Changed defaults

Heads up: the Ledgerline tax-rate lookup cache now defaults to a 15-minute TTL instead of 24 hours. Turns out rates in the Veldt County sandbox were going stale mid-demo, which was embarrassing. Eviction is now LRU rather than FIFO, and the cache warms on boot. If you're reviewing, check that nothing hardcodes the old TTL. The new defaults land as follows.

deployment values, bajop-taweg:
holwyn:
  log_level: debug
  metrics_host: metrics.holwyn.zemvarsys.internal
  pool_size: 32

### Step 4: Stabilize the integration tests

Heads up: the Tollgate payments suite is flaky mostly because tests share one sandbox ledger. Before migrating, give each test run its own namespace and bump the settlement poll timeout — the old default is way too tight. Once that's in place, reruns should drop to near zero. The test harness picks up these configuration values at startup.

config for hahip-yajep:
holix:
  log_level: error
  metrics_host: metrics.holix.qorvellabs.internal
  pin: 9600
  pool_size: 8